
BANGKOK, Thailand – Prime Minister Paetongtarn Shinawatra declined to answer questions about the deadline for the proposed ministerial swap between the Pheu Thai and Bhumjaithai parties, as well as Cambodia’s indefinite postponement of the Thai-Cambodian Regional Border Committee (RBC) meeting.
After walking down the stairs from the Thai Koo Fah Building to the Santimaitri Building at Government House, the Prime Minister sighed but refused to comment before attending a signing ceremony for an MOU on integrating databases for vulnerable groups and the elderly.
Pheu Thai has reportedly proposed exchanging the Ministry of Interior portfolio for the Ministry of Public Health, along with an additional ministerial post at the Prime Minister’s Office, with a 48-hour deadline. Meanwhile, Cambodia’s delay of the RBC meeting has raised concerns about managing the border situation. (TNA)
